What is the online signature legitimacy for npos in european union
The online signature legitimacy for non-profit organizations (NPOs) in the European Union refers to the legal acceptance of electronic signatures in transactions and agreements. This legitimacy is governed by the eIDAS Regulation, which establishes a framework for electronic signatures, ensuring they are legally binding and recognized across member states. NPOs can utilize electronic signatures to streamline their operations, enhance efficiency, and maintain compliance with legal standards. Understanding this legitimacy is crucial for NPOs to ensure that their electronic agreements hold up in legal contexts.

Legal use of the online signature legitimacy for npos in european union
The legal use of online signature legitimacy for NPOs in the European Union is defined by the eIDAS Regulation, which classifies electronic signatures into three categories: simple, advanced, and qualified. Each type offers varying levels of security and legal standing. NPOs must assess their needs and choose the appropriate type of electronic signature for their documents. By doing so, they can ensure that their electronic agreements are enforceable in legal scenarios, providing confidence in their operations and transactions.
Security & Compliance Guidelines
Security and compliance are paramount when using online signatures. NPOs should adhere to the following guidelines:
- Utilize a reputable eSignature platform that complies with eIDAS regulations.
- Implement strong authentication methods to verify the identity of signers.
- Ensure that documents are encrypted during transmission and storage.
- Maintain an audit trail that records all actions taken on the document.
- Regularly review and update security protocols to address emerging threats.
By following these guidelines, NPOs can protect sensitive information and maintain compliance with legal requirements.
